TNA Wrestling taped the September 18 episodes of IMPACT at The Armory in Minneapolis, Minnesota, on September 5. Heres what went down at the tapings. (Note: Matches may not air in the exact order listed.)

The Hardys successfully defended their TNA Tag Team Championships against The Nemeth Brothers.

Indi Hartwell picked up a win over Dani Luna, though it came by disqualification rather than a clean finish.

Mustafa Ali earned a victory over Brian Myers. After the match, it was revealed that Order 4 will battle The System in a Hardcore War Match at Bound for Glory.

Ash by Elegance, M by Elegance, and Heather by Elegance teamed together to score a win over Masha Slamovich, Cassie Lee, and Jessie McKay.

Judas Icarus picked up a victory over Eric Young.

Mike Santana defeated AJZ in singles competition. Afterward, Santana called out TNA World Champion Trick Williams. Instead of Williams, Santana was blindsided by a surprise attack from Ridge Holland.

Frankie Kazarian took the mic for a promo and introduced former TNA World Champion Ken Anderson, marking his first appearance in the company since January 2016. The reunion turned tense when Kazarian mocked Steve Maclins military service, upsetting Anderson, who actively serves in the National Guard. The tension escalated as Jake Something attacked Anderson, only for Maclin to run out and even the odds. The confrontation officially set the stage for Kazarian vs. Maclin at Bound for Glory.
